Bitcoin (BTC)

Bitcoin was founded in 2009 and was the first cryptocurrency in the world. It uses blockchain technology to enable secure and transparent transactions. BTC is the most popular and valuable cryptocurrency in the world. Its market capitalization is more than $1 trillion and the value of one BTC is over $50,000.

Ethereum (ETH)

Ethereum was founded in 2015 and is the second most popular cryptocurrency after BTC. It also uses blockchain technology, but unlike BTC, Ethereum allows for the creation of decentralized applications based on smart contracts. ETH also has its own cryptocurrency, Ether, which can be used to pay transaction fees on the Ethereum network. Ethereum has a market capitalization of more than $200 billion and the value of one ETH is around $1,500.

Binance Coin (BNB)

Binance Coin was created in 2017 as an internal cryptocurrency of the Binance exchange. Since then, it has become a cryptocurrency in its own right and has become the third most popular cryptocurrency in the world. BNB is used to pay commissions on the Binance exchange and to participate in IEO (Initial Exchange Offering) projects on the exchange. Binance Coin has a market capitalization of more than $60 billion and the value of one BNB is about $400.

Cardano (ADA)

Founded in 2017, Cardano is a platform for creating decentralized applications and smart contracts. It was created to address the shortcomings of existing cryptocurrencies, such as scalability and security. Cardano uses a new proof-of-stake consensus algorithm that reduces the energy costs associated with mining and decreases the likelihood of centralized mining pools. Cardano has a market capitalization of more than $30 billion, and the value of a single ADA is about $1.2.

Dogecoin (DOGE)

Dogecoin was founded in 2013 as a joke cryptocurrency but has gained popularity over time. It uses blockchain technology and has similarities to Bitcoin, but with faster transaction speeds and low fees. Dogecoin has no limit on the number of coins that can be spent, which distinguishes it from BTC and many other cryptocurrencies. Dogecoin has a market capitalization of more than $7 billion and the value of one DOGE is about $0.05.
